Output 6baa20b695d201a19d091c2715e789de33af92170b275f3dd441a66fb1c78e68:0

value
558840
script pubkey
OP_0 OP_PUSHBYTES_20 0f17aeaaf435ed9faf9a898e4389bc88960dfe7d
address
bc1qput6a2h5xhkeltu63x8y8zdu3ztqmlnava9nyg
transaction
6baa20b695d201a19d091c2715e789de33af92170b275f3dd441a66fb1c78e68
spent
true